A train speeds past a pole in 15 seconds and a platform 100 m long in 25 seconds. Its length is:
Answer: Option
Explanation:
Let the length of the train be x metres and its speed by y m/sec.
| Then, | x | = 15 y = |
x | . |
| y | 15 |
![]() |
x + 100 | = | x |
| 25 | 15 |
15(x + 100) = 25x
15x + 1500 = 25x
1500 = 10x
x = 150 m.

Let the length of the train= l meters.
We know speed = length/ time.
So, speed of the train = l/15 m/sec.
To cross the platform the train have to cover = length of the train + length of the platform [ this is the relative distance].
So total length = l+100.
l+100=(l/15)*25 [applying the rule:- length = speed*time.
=> l+100= 25l/15 m.
=> l+100= 5l/3 m.
=> 3l+300= 5l m.
=> 5l-3l= 300 m.
=> 2l=300 m.
=> l= 150 meters.
The length of the train is 150 meters.

In very simple form:
First calculate the speed relative to platform S=D/T.
S= 100/(25-15).
S= 10m/s.
Now as S = D/T so D= S*T.
D = 10*15= 150m which is relative to Pole.
Or
D= 10*25= 250 which is relative to platform so subtract length of Platform D= 250- 100= 150m.
